Mercury 3006 (227-3) Connie Haines

A: SHE'S FUNNY THAT WAY

Composers MORET-WHITING

02/??/46 (Mer2066)

Johnny Warrington’s orchestra

B: CALIFORNIA SUNBEAM

Composer: Stept

02/??/46 (Mer2066)

 MER5026

Connie Haines

Real Name: Yvonne Marie Antoinette JaMais

Profile: Connie Haines (born January 20, 1921, Savannah, Georgia, USA – died September 22, 2008, Clearwater Beach, Florida, USA) was a popular big band singer. Her recordings were frequently up-tempo big band songs. She performed with orchestras led by Harry James and Tommy Dorsey. She also performed in a number of films and in the early 1960's had her own TV program, the Connie Haines Show.
